JOB DESCRIPTION
1. Maintains a professional image and exhibits excellent customer relations to patients, visitors, physicians, and co-
workers in accordance with our Service Excellence Standards and Core Values.
2. The Certified Medical Assistant assists the physician with giving medical care to the patients. This includes but is
not limited to assessing the needs of patients based on data collected through history, observation, physical exam,
telephone triage and analysis of diagnostic data. Responsible for taking vital signs, history, asks patient for chief
complaint, documents all relevant information and treatment in the patient’s chart; schedules testing and referral
appointments for patients, per physician’s instructions. Performs specialized tests and selected laboratory
procedures as needed in practice. Telephones pharmacies with prescriptions requested by the physician.
Responsible for answering patient calls and/or retrieving phone messages left by patients, documenting message by
means of telephone encounter, reviewing requests and/or patient information with provider and returning call to
patient with providers’ response, and or plan of action. Document prescription refill requests and return call to
patients with providers determination including prescriptions sent to pharmacies. Maintains medical supply
inventory; orders all medical supplies and provides support to front office personnel; performs other duties
necessary in providing high quality patient care. Cleans and straightens examination rooms between patients
according to OSHA standards.
3. Keeps all necessary instruments clean and in examination rooms. Sets up and maintains equipment and
immediately notifies the office manager or appropriate personnel of any malfunction.
4. Maintains medical supply inventory, checks expiration dates on drugs and vaccines and disposes of outdated
medications.
5. Job includes some amount of work in front office as defined in medical assistants scope of duties. Greets patients
and visitors and handles incoming telephone calls in a friendly and courteous manner; responsible for timely and
accurate patient registration and check-in; schedules appointments and re-appointments; key in demographic
information into the computer; verify patients’ insurance, collects all co-pays, balance due, and self-pay amounts;
performs a variety of clerical support functions.
